Description

Circa 1790. 5-storey and basement, 6-bay commercial and residential tenement block. Droved ashlar with raised cills. Eaves course. Applied timber architraves at 1st floor. Centre pair and outer windows tripartite at 1st, 2nd and 3rd floors. Earlier round-arched treatment to ground floor to ground floor left with over-sailing stair; public house with 1930s style frontage with horizontal banding to fascia; horizontal fixed-pane windows flanking central doorway and stylised signage lettering above.

Plate-glass timber sash and case windows. Grey slate. Cast-iron rain water goods. Cast-iron railings to No 21-23.

INTERIOR: Ground floor Nos 17-19 refurbished for public house.
